Best Outdoor Tile Materials for Newberry’s Humid and Rainy Climate
Selecting the right outdoor tile material is crucial for withstanding Newberry’s moisture-rich environment.
Some of the best options include:
Material |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|
Porcelain | Highly moisture-resistant, durable, easy to clean | More expensive than ceramic |
Ceramic | Affordable, slip-resistant options available | Less durable than porcelain |
Natural Stone | Unique, beautiful appearance, durable | Requires regular sealing, can be slippery when wet |
When choosing your outdoor tile material, consider slip resistance, as Newberry’s frequent rain can create slippery surfaces.
Look for tiles with a textured or matte finish to provide better traction in wet conditions.
Key Considerations for Proper Drainage with Outdoor Tile Flooring in Newberry
Proper drainage is essential for preventing water damage and ensuring the longevity of your outdoor tile flooring in Newberry.
Without adequate drainage, water can pool on the surface, leading to staining, mold growth, and even structural damage.
To ensure proper drainage, consider the following:
- Create a slight slope (1/4 inch per foot) in the substrate to direct water away from your home’s foundation
- Use a drainage mat or membrane between the substrate and the tile to allow water to flow freely
- Install drainage channels or catch basins in low-lying areas to collect and redirect water
Drainage Solution | Application | Benefits |
---|---|---|
Sloped Substrate | Entire tiled area | Prevents water pooling, directs water away from foundation |
Drainage Mat | Between substrate and tile | Allows water to flow freely, prevents moisture buildup |
Drainage Channels | Low-lying areas | Collects and redirects water, prevents pooling |
When planning your outdoor tile flooring installation in Newberry, consider the specific needs of your landscape and how to integrate drainage solutions effectively.
This may involve working with a professional to assess your site and develop a tailored drainage plan.
Essential Tips for Cleaning and Maintaining Outdoor Tiles in Newberry’s Weather
Regular cleaning and maintenance are crucial for preserving the beauty and durability of your outdoor tile flooring in Newberry’s humid climate.
To prevent staining, mold, and mildew growth, follow these steps:
- Sweep or vacuum the tile surface regularly to remove dirt and debris
- Mop the tiles with a mild, pH-neutral cleaner and warm water, using a soft-bristled brush for textured surfaces
- Rinse the tiles thoroughly with clean water to remove any remaining cleaner or dirt
- Allow the tiles to air dry completely before using the area
To provide extra protection against moisture, consider sealing your outdoor tiles with a high-quality, penetrating sealer.
This will help prevent stains and make cleaning easier. Be sure to reapply the sealer as needed, following the manufacturer’s guidelines.
Maintenance Task | Frequency | Tools/Products Needed |
---|---|---|
Sweeping/Vacuuming | Daily or as needed | Broom, outdoor vacuum |
Mopping | Weekly or as needed | Mop, pH-neutral cleaner, soft-bristled brush |
Sealing | Every 1-3 years, depending on sealer | Penetrating sealer, applicator |
In addition to regular cleaning, inspect your outdoor tile flooring periodically for any signs of damage, such as cracks or loose tiles.
Addressing these issues promptly can help prevent further damage and extend the life of your flooring.

Challenges of Installing Outdoor Tile in Newberry and How to Overcome Them
Installing outdoor tile flooring in Newberry comes with its own set of challenges, including moisture, temperature changes, and soil instability.
To overcome these challenges and ensure a successful installation, consider the following strategies:
- Prepare the substrate properly by grading the soil, compacting the base, and installing a moisture barrier
- Use a high-quality, latex-modified thinset mortar designed for exterior use to adhere the tiles to the substrate
- Ensure proper spacing between tiles and around the perimeter to allow for expansion and contraction
- Choose a grout that is resistant to moisture, staining, and cracking, such as an epoxy-based or cement-based grout with a latex additive
For complex installations or large outdoor areas, it may be best to hire a professional with experience in installing outdoor tile flooring in Newberry’s climate.
They can assess your specific site conditions and recommend the best materials and techniques for a durable, long-lasting installation.
